Had a look at some underlying stats when it comes to Andersson vs Nurse that was interesting.

The -18 is an eye sore, no doubt about it. But what's really interesting is how he got to that point.

Andersson is the second highest xGF% defenseman on the Flames with 53.2%, second only to Mark Giordano at 54.08%.

Together they are 56.34% which is the best pairing Calgary has had all season. But in actual results they are a terrible 33% and a -6 overall.

Looking across the league, Rasmus Andersson has the fourth worst xGF% vs GF% in the league at -15%. Michael Stone is +11% which is matching the eye test this season as well.

Nurse has a xGF% of 49.6% and an actual GF% of 47.32%.

Andersson has had freaky bad luck.

What’s xgf% and actual gf%?
xGF% looks at shot types for and against for every player, and applies average conversion rates to those shots to come up with a "deserved" +/-.

Actual GF is pretty much +/- but at five on five only, eliminating empty net goals, and shorties against.
